The Hilton Double Tree Hotel on the southern edge of Sheffield, handy for the Peak - about 15 minutes to Burbage and Froggatt, maybe 20 to Stanage and Curbar. Similar to the Bob Downes Hut. Sheffield has all the usual facilities, world class bouldering indoors at the Climbing Works (10 to 20 mins depending on traffic), Awesome Walls 20/30 mins and the Foundry a similar time.
